The Frame Shop LLC is a reputable car repair institution located at 724 Woodburn Road in Urbana, Ohio. With a team of skilled technicians and state-of …
广告We've got your back with eBay money-back guarantee. Enjoy Chevelle frame you can trust. No matter what you love, you'll find it here. Search Chevelle frame and more.